Fortinet (FTNT)

In a report released today, Ittai Kidron from Oppenheimer maintained a Hold rating on Fortinet. The company’s shares closed last Thursday at $78.93.

According to TipRanks.com, Kidron is a 5-star analyst with an average return of 12.1% and a 53.3% success rate. Kidron covers the Technology sector, focusing on stocks such as CrowdStrike Holdings, Palo Alto Networks, and Progress Software. ;'>

Currently, the analyst consensus on Fortinet is a Hold with an average price target of $87.95, which is an 8.6% upside from current levels. In a report issued on February 2, Scotiabank also downgraded the stock to Hold with a $85.00 price target.

Affirm Holdings (AFRM)

In a report released yesterday, Ramsey El Assal from Cantor Fitzgerald maintained a Buy rating on Affirm Holdings, with a price target of $85.00. The company’s shares closed last Thursday at $59.42.

According to TipRanks.com, Assal is ranked 0 out of 5 stars with an average return of -3.3% and a 46.8% success rate. Assal covers the Technology sector, focusing on stocks such as Automatic Data Processing, Fidelity National Info, and Remitly Global. ;'>

Currently, the analyst consensus on Affirm Holdings is a Strong Buy with an average price target of $88.78, a 49.2% upside from current levels. In a report issued on January 27, Needham also upgraded the stock to Buy with a $100.00 price target.

Lyft (LYFT)

In a report released today, Chad Larkin from Oppenheimer reiterated a Buy rating on Lyft, with a price target of $26.00. The company’s shares closed last Thursday at $15.84.

Larkin has an average return of 22.8% when recommending Lyft. ;'>

According to TipRanks.com, Larkin is ranked #4287 out of 12040 analysts.

Lyft has an analyst consensus of Hold, with a price target consensus of $23.83, which is a 48.9% upside from current levels. In a report issued on January 22, TipRanks – PerPlexity also upgraded the stock to Buy with a $20.50 price target.
